Skeleton - Animal Kingdom
You all know that the skeleton forms the framework of the body of different organisms in the animal kingdom. Besides giving shape to the animal, it also gives protection and support and serves as a point of attachment for the muscles. Not only the vertebrates, but many invertebrates also have skeleton in different forms. If the skeletal structures are present embedded within the body of the animals, they form the endoskeleton and if such structures are present on the surface of the animal body and are visible externally, they constitute the exoskeleton. Both these are rigid skeletons. However, some invertebrate animals use their body fluids as internal hydrostatic skeleton.
